RxJS-retry-delay operator for rxjs@^6.0.0
RxJS retry pipeable operator that supports delay and max attempts strategy
Prerequisites
rxjs: ^6.0.0
Installation and Usage
npm install rxjs-retry-delay
Basic usage with default values:
import { ajax } from 'rxjs/ajax';
import { retryWithDelay } from 'rxjs-retry-delay';
function getUserById(id) {
return ajax.getJSON(`https://jsonplaceholder.typicode.com/users/${id}`)
.pipe(retryWithDelay());
}
Example above will retry 3 times with interval of 1s
function getUserById(id) {
return ajax.getJSON(`https://jsonplaceholder.typicode.com/users/${id}`).pipe(
retryWithDelay({
delay: 1000,
maxRetryAttempts: 5,
scalingFactor: 2
})
);
}
Example above will retry after 1s, 2s, 4s, 8s, 16s
In excludedStatusCodes
we can pass response statuses after which we don't want to retry
function getUserById(id) {
return ajax.getJSON(`https://jsonplaceholder.typicode.com/users/${id}`).pipe(
retryWithDelay({
delay: 1000,
maxRetryAttempts: 10,
scalingFactor: 2,
excludedStatusCodes: [500]
})
);
}
In example above, when response status is 500
it will throw error immediately.
